你查询的IP:[116.4.169.241]  地理位置:中国–广东–东莞

最新查询122.8.22.22 221.14.41.108 210.52.99.245 169.211.1.39 124.196.111.145 210.52.251.56 166.111.184.121 124.254.26.83 221.192.64.174 116.4.169.241 202.124.24.159 123.96.68.118 125.214.96.81 220.112.142.81 121.32.160.196 219.72.132.219 202.38.158.75 222.126.128.175 123.103.160.88 124.240.128.114 210.14.128.231 117.53.48.87 122.51.68.213 114.80.41.166 218.185.192.89 125.215.70.91 116.213.128.88 202.38.160.89 202.14.235.231 210.76.55.218 117.64.58.102